About your Jeep

Jeep, a brand known for its rugged off-road vehicles, has a history that is deeply intertwined with the American military and automotive culture. The origins of Jeep can be traced back to World War II, where the need for a lightweight, all-terrain military vehicle led to the development of the original Jeep, then known as the Willys MB. Over the years, Jeep has evolved, yet it has retained its image as a maker of tough, reliable vehicles capable of handling challenging terrains.

Today, Jeep is owned by Stellantis, a multinational automotive manufacturing corporation. Stellantis was formed in 2021 through the merger of Fiat Chrysler Automobiles (FCA) and the PSA Group. Prior to this merger, Jeep was under the ownership of Chrysler, which became part of FCA. The inclusion of Jeep in the Stellantis portfolio has allowed the brand to leverage a wide range of resources and expertise, aiding in its global expansion and technological development. Jeep’s place within Stellantis ensures that it continues to benefit from substantial investment in new technologies, including electrification and advanced safety features, helping to maintain its competitive edge in the SUV and off-road vehicle market.

Jeep’s current lineup is a testament to its commitment to off-road capability combined with modern technology and comfort. One of the brand’s flagship models is the Jeep Wrangler, a direct descendant of the original wartime Jeep. The Wrangler is renowned for its rugged design, removable doors, and fold-down windshield, maintaining the spirit of its ancestors while incorporating modern technology and comforts. Another popular model is the Jeep Grand Cherokee, a mid-size SUV that offers a more luxurious experience. The Grand Cherokee is celebrated for its combination of off-road prowess, refined interior, and advanced technology, making it a popular choice among those who seek both adventure and luxury.

In recent years, Jeep has expanded its range to include more urban and family-friendly models, while still retaining its off-road heritage. The Jeep Compass, Jeep Avenger, Jeep Renegade and Jeep Cherokee are examples of this, offering more compact SUV options that are well-suited for city driving but still capable of handling off-road challenges. Furthermore, Jeep has embraced the shift towards electrification with models like the Jeep Wrangler and the Jeep Grand Cherokee 4xe, plug-in hybrids that promise efficient performance without compromising on the off-road capabilities that Jeep is known for. This move towards hybrid and electric vehicles is part of Jeep’s strategy to stay relevant and competitive in an increasingly environment-conscious market, blending its traditional strengths with new, sustainable technologies.
